What is the difference between a health and safety representative and a health and safety committee?

The HSR represents the interests of a work group. This may include workers in the same department or who carry out similar work. HSCs are responsible for the health and safety of the entire workforce. The role of work health and safety committee members is to address and resolve WHS issues.

What are the steps of safety representative?

Five simple steps to elect a Health and Safety Representative

  • STEP 1: Request for a HSR.
  • STEP 2: The Department must commence negotiations for work groups within 14 days.
  • STEP 3: Workers must be notified.
  • STEP 4: Election of HSRs.
  • STEP 5: Work group notified of election outcome.

    What training does a health and safety representative need to have?

    HSRs are entitled to attend an approved five-day training course in work health and safety and a one day refresher course each year during their term of office.

      How are health and safety representatives elected in the workplace?

      Health and safety representatives (HSRs) are elected by co-workers to act on their behalf in resolving health and safety issues in the workplace and to maintain safe working conditions. Employees at every workplace are allowed by law to elect their own HSR.

      Do you get paid as a health and safety representative?

      HSRs must not to be disadvantaged in any way for taking on the role of HSR. When exercising their powers as an HSR, accessing their entitlements or performing any of the functions the OHS Act gives them, HSRs should be paid as if at work, including shift or other allowances to which an employee is entitled.
